The welfare of bottlenose dolphins and killer whales in captivity

The aim of this paper was to investigate whether or not it is possible to keep bottlenose dolphins and killer whales in captivity while maintaining good animal welfare. Today, many zoos and aquariums claim that their primary function is to conserve species and educate people about conservation and threatened species. The keeping of wild animals is justified by conservation programs and by the information spread to the zoo visitors. This does however not seem to be the case for marine mammals such as bottlenose dolphins (Tursiops sp.) and killer whales (Oricnus orca) since these species are not threatened in the wild and neither of them are listed as threatened in IUCN's Red List. Bottlenose dolphins and killer whales are entirely aquatic carnivores and are distributed in all coastal and pelagic waters from the Arctic ice in the north to the Antarctic ice in the south.

Tillämpning av GIS-analyser i MKB

The reason for performing an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) is to incorporate environmental concern in different kinds of plans and projects. The purpose of such an assessment is to identify and describe direct, indirect and cumulative environmental impacts.Geographical Information System (GIS) is a tool that can be used to combine spatial extension of both sensitive areas and different environmental impacts in a quick and easy way. Because of that, descriptions of environmental impacts and motivation of different standpoints on a specific issue can be more correct and easier to make if GIS is used as a tool.Hence, GIS can contribute to improve the quality of Environmental Impact Assessments. If the benefits of using GIS are to out weight the costs, geographical information of satisfactory detail, actuality and accuracy need to be available at reasonable prices.In this paper, case studies are carried out for three different geographical analyses to investigate the use of GIS as a tool in EIA. From these case studies, more general conclusions about the benefits and limitations of using GIS for Environmental Impact Assessments are also drawn.

Analys och modellering av magnetisk minsvepning för marina ändamål

I detta examensarbete har en metod för att utvärdera magnetiska minsvep utvecklats. Som beräkningsmodell används en SAM, Självgående Akustisk-magnetisk Minsvepare utvecklad av Kockums AB, ThyssenKrupp Marine Systems. I arbetet skapas en magnetisk modell för en SAM som beskriver sambandet mellan det alstrade magnetfältet och de utställda strömmarna. Vidare analyseras två olika metoder, multipolutveckling i prolata sfäroidala koordinater samt en uppsättning av dipoler, för att skapa en koncis modell över den magnetiska signatur som skapas av ett fartyg. Denna modell kan sedan användas för att optimera strömutstyrningen så att det genererade magnetfältet på ett så bra sätt som möjligt efterliknar det givna fartyget.

Modellbaserad drivlinereglering

A cars powertrain consists of everything that is needed for its propulsion. The components in the driveline that transfer the power from the engine to the driven wheels are not absolutely stiff, hence they will wind up due to the torque and act as torsion springs. If you suddenly demand a bigger torque by stepping on the accelerator pedal, a so called tip in manoeuvre, and that torque is acquired from the engine as quickly as possible, the driveline will not be able to transfer that fast torque change due to its weakness and as a result it will start to oscillate. These oscillations will be transferred to the driven wheels and make the car to accelerate jerkily which will be experienced as uncomfortable by the passengers. Furthermore, there is a backlash in the driveline that will make the weakness in the driveline even more excited than it should have been if the backlash did not existed.To avoid too big problems with these oscillations there is a control system that controls the demanded torque.

Lokalisering av vågkraftanläggningar : Metodutveckling med GIS och fallstudie Bohuskusten

In this thesis work a Geographical Information System (GIS) based methodology to identify locations suitable for the installation of wave energy converters has been developed. Parameters of importance have been identified and a GIS-database has been set up, containing data about the marine environment. In a case study of the Swedish west coast the methodology has been applied, resulting in a number of maps showing possible areas. The results show that large areas are suitable for installation of wave energy converters, from a technical and economical point of view. When consideration is taken to other interests in the area, such as navigation, fishing and environmental protection, the size of the suitable area diminishes considerably.

Utvärdering av ett Bränslecellsdrivet Flygplan.

 With the increases in fuel costs due to the depletion of the world oil reserves and the increase of greenhouse gasses as a consequence to using oil as a fuel many companies are looking to new and innovative ways to power their aircraft. One of these new ways to power an aircraft is using fuel cells powered using hydrogen and oxygen, thus producing nothing but water vapour and small amounts of nitrogen dioxide as well as trace amounts of other emissions. Both Boeing (1) and Politecnico di Torino (2) have shown that it is possible to build an all-electric aircraft powered by fuel cells. Both flights used small, two-seater aircraft and a constant between them was the loss of the co-pilot seat due to weight and lack of space. As this paper will deal with a commercial aircraft a primary concern is the cargo and passenger capacity and whatever impact switching propulsion system has on these.

Konstruktion av infästning till dysa

The goal of this thesis is to design an attachment between a duct and a pod. A pod is what could be compared to an outboard engine for larger vessels. The pod is placed on the outside of the ship?s hull and can rotate 360 ?. A duct is a large steel ring that can be placed around the propeller on the pod to increasethe propulsion force of the ship in lower velocities.
